Learning Objectives: |
- Describe some families' experiences obtaining the resources and services they need for their children and families from their respective EHDI programs
- Identify EHDI resources and services that have been especially helpful to families for raising their deaf children.
- Identify strategies for families and professionals that will enhance the quality of EHDI programs for families and their children
|
Abstract: |
This parent panel will share their experiences navigating the EHDI system in their respective communities. Parents from different backgrounds and experiences will explain the various ways they have taken advantage of key local, state and national EHDI and related resources in raising their deaf or hard of hearing children to become fully successful and independent. Panelists will describe the benefits as well as challenges they faced obtaining support and services for their children and families. The panelists will also share what their families have learned from their experiences with EHDI professionals, other families with deaf and hard of hearing children, deaf adults, and other resources. Participants will take away tips for families and advice for professionals. |
